Details

Difficulty: Leisurely
Distance: 13.7km / 8.5mi
Ascent: 148.1m / 486ft
Type: circular

Join the Chiltern Young Walkers for a lovely stroll from the Historic Town of Berkhamsted. The walk will include passing Berkhamsted Castle site of the submission of the English to William the Conquerer. It will also pass along a section of the Grand Union Canal. More details to follow.

Meet at the Lower Kings Road Entrance forecourt of Berkhamsted Railway Station. Reachable by train. Parking available at the Station Car-Park, Dacorum's Council Canal Fields Car Park HP4 2AL (free up to 4 hours) and Dacorum's St. Johns Well Lane Car Park HP4 1HA (GBP 5 for up to 6 hours are near the start point.
